Brief Summary

The purpose of this study is to determine whether intravitreal injection of bevacizumab is effective in the treatment of neovascular age related macular degeneration

Outcome Measures

Primary Outcomes (1)

  • Improvement of visual acuity at 6 months

Secondary Outcomes (2)

  • Retinal thickness at 6 months

  • Leakiness in fluorangiography at 6 months
